Responsibilities:

  • Deliver specialized nursing care to patients in the Telemetry Unit, focusing on cardiac conditions and procedures.
  • Administer and monitor cardiac drips such as Heparin, Butamax, Lasix, and Cardizem.
  • Manage and support patients through procedures involving TR Bands and initiation of medications like Tikosyn and Sotalol.
  • Collaborate with healthcare team members to ensure high-quality patient outcomes.
  • Be prepared to float to other acute care units as needed.
  • Participate in orientation and training activities, including EPIC EMR system use.

Qualifications & Desired Experience:

  • Valid Kansas RN license.
  • Minimum of 1 year recent telemetry nursing experience, with preference for 2-5 years.
  • Proficiency in handling cardiac drips and experience with TR Band post-procedure care.
  • Familiarity with the initiation of Tikosyn/Sotalol medication protocols.
  • Current BLS and ACLS certifications.
  • Comfortable working 3 night shifts per week (1900-0730) with every other weekend rotation.
  • Ability to adhere to holiday shift requirements, including work on designated holidays.

Additional Details:

  • This is a 13-week contract with a 36-hour workweek on a night shift schedule.
  • Orientation includes 8 hours at the main campus followed by on-site and virtual training sessions.
  • The facility maintains a nicotine-free environment and uses the EPIC electronic medical records system.
  • No on-call duties required.
